Output 34e6dbde78ef76e264be153b3b9594a4a317054279178115e5da791d3fd8ef74: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c709b354ad4201dd364bd0b3862bf192c8eba7 OP_EQUAL
address
3E4waqSqw8uJtJ3wTBuBEZiHfnv688k9jn
transaction
34e6dbde78ef76e264be153b3b9594a4a317054279178115e5da791d3fd8ef74
spent
true